  • Abstract
    Large noise in metallic current-perpendicular-to-plane-GMR heads is well known theoretically and experimentally to be induced by spin-torque when the sensing current is above the critical magnitude. Therefore the spin-torque noise might be an important issue for the CPP-GMR heads even with the current screen. In this study, we assessed the head noise of CPP-GMR heads with the current screen layer.
